Hey guys, I recently installed: JDL header, JDL over pipe, 3.00" supercharger pulley, Deatschwerks 700cc fuel injectors, and was tuned by Zach @ Delicious Tuning.
I hooked up my car to my local shops dyno and to my disbelief, I LOST 20hp all across the powerband. My car was fully tuned with no issues and now it says that I'm at 235whp vs the 257whp that I had before the install. Can anyone explain why there's a loss of power when everything done was proven by many others to increase power? Sent from my SM-G950U using Tapatalk

There seems to be a fuel leak from what I can tell after 1 week of having my kit installed. Today when I turned the car on it was shaky at start. At idle the car trebled and both the traction control and check engine lights were on. One more thing to note is that there was white smoke coming out of the exhaust or somewhere beneath the car. The reason I believe it's a fuel leak is because after the problem arose, I tried diagnosing it 20 minutes later (after having the car shut off) and the car would no longer turn on. This leads me to believe it is no longer able to get sufficient gas to turn on. Any ideas of what this can be other than a possible fuel leak? Could this have been caused by something improperly installed with the Edelbrock kit? Please help.
